A former managing director at Bank of Singapore and a well-known figure in private banking circles has joined a Singapore-based asset management firm, Asian Private Banker can reveal. Aseem Arora, who was most recently managing director and head strategic initiatives and new markets at Bank of Singapore, has been appointed President of Silverdale Capital, also based in Singapore.
